GenevaHi everyone, Here's a few oddball choices for fictional TV Presidential Portrayals: **DAG, a 2000-2001 comedy on NBC about a secret service agent (David Alan Grier) who is assigned to protect the First Lady (played by Delta Burke). Occasionally the President would make an appearance. **The Secret Life of Desmond Pfeiffer, UPN from 1998. A "wacky" (and I assume crass, although I never saw the show) portrayal of Abraham Lincoln. **Super President: an animated cartoon from 1967 (which I remember watching as a kid, actually). Super President is about a super-powered President who fights crime, believe it or not.
